Colonia del Sacramento

Colonia del Sacramento is in the Rio de la Plata region of Uruguay. It is filled with old colonial buildings and cobbled streets, and is inscribed on the UNESCO World Heritage List. Colonia del Sacramento was founded in 1680 by the Portuguese, sandwiched in between the Portuguese colony of Brazil and the Spanish Viceroyalty of the River Plate, later Argentina, Uruguay and Southern Brazil. Its strategic position and use as a smuggling port meant that its sovereignty was constantly contested and the city changed hands several times between Spain and Portugal. The irresistibly picturesque town's charm and its proximity to Buenos Aires draw thousands of Argentine and other visitors on weekends and in summer. Prices rise in these periods and it can be difficult to find a room so make sure to book your trip well in advance.

Leon

Leon is one of the oldest city's in Nicaragua and you can see hints of its colonial past in the architecture around town. Tourism is not a major part of the economy in Leon, but the city is gaining popularity with budget travelers and backpackers and more recently tour groups are including Leon in their itinerary.

With a population of just over 200,000, Leon is the second largest city in Nicaragua, after Managua. During the university season the population grows dramatically as there is a heavy presence of students in Leon. It is a popular university town, and this young population gives the city plenty of energy and entertainment.

  • Average Daily Cost Per person, per day
    Colonia del Sacramento $79
    Leon $68

The average daily cost (per person) in Colonia del Sacramento is $79, while the average daily cost in Leon is $68.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. Typical Weather for Leon and Colonia del Sacramento

Colonia del Sacramento Leon
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 25°C (77°F) 85 mm (3.3 in) 26°C (79°F) 4 mm (0.2 in)
Feb 24°C (75°F) 98 mm (3.9 in) 27°C (80°F) 2 mm (0.1 in)
Mar 22°C (71°F) 132 mm (5.2 in) 28°C (82°F) 3 mm (0.1 in)
Apr 18°C (65°F) 100 mm (3.9 in) 29°C (84°F) 6 mm (0.2 in)
May 15°C (59°F) 75 mm (3 in) 29°C (84°F) 131 mm (5.2 in)
Jun 12°C (53°F) 75 mm (3 in) 28°C (82°F) 196 mm (7.7 in)
Jul 12°C (53°F) 78 mm (3.1 in) 27°C (81°F) 144 mm (5.7 in)
Aug 13°C (55°F) 81 mm (3.2 in) 27°C (81°F) 151 mm (5.9 in)
Sep 15°C (59°F) 79 mm (3.1 in) 27°C (81°F) 210 mm (8.3 in)
Oct 18°C (64°F) 118 mm (4.6 in) 27°C (81°F) 197 mm (7.8 in)
Nov 21°C (69°F) 115 mm (4.5 in) 31°C (88°F) 54 mm (2.1 in)
Dec 23°C (74°F) 89 mm (3.5 in) 26°C (79°F) 11 mm (0.4 in)
